About Ultramet
Ultramet is a leading innovator in advanced materials development and engineering solutions for aerospace, defense, energy, and industrial applications. Headquartered in Pacoima, CA, we specialize in refractory metal and ceramic coatings, open-cell foams, and high-performance composites. Using proprietary technologies like chemical vapor deposition, we provide full-spectrum solutions from concept through production. Our team thrives on innovation, collaboration, and excellence, earning the trust and respect of both industry peers and customers.

About The Role
Were looking for a detail-oriented **Calibration Technician** to help ensure our equipment is precise, reliable, and in full compliance with quality assurance standards. Reporting directly to the Facility Director, you'll support operational efficiency and work closely with production teams to manage calibration schedules and documentation.
